The purpose of this legislation is to strengthen laws against gift card fraud, particularly to protect older adults from scams. It aims to increase penalties for those who commit fraud involving gift cards and to create specific provisions that address fraud against individuals over the age of 60. Key provisions of the law include significant increases in penalties for gift card fraud. For example, the maximum prison sentences for certain offenses have been raised from 10 to 20 years and from 15 to 25 years, depending on the nature of the fraud.
